Property description

Situated in the highly sought-after village of Bishopsteignton, this spacious three-bedroom terraced home enjoys stunning elevated views across the surrounding countryside, reservoir and coastline, whilst being offered to the market with no onward chain.

A composite entrance door with obscure glazed panels opens into a welcoming entrance hallway, with stairs rising to the first floor and access to the principal reception areas. The living room is a bright and inviting space featuring a UPVC double glazed window, gas fireplace with slate hearth and timber surround, wall lighting, fitted storage cupboard and laminate flooring.

Flowing seamlessly through to the dining room, the laminate flooring continues throughout, creating an open and spacious feel. This characterful room features a further fireplace with slate and timber surround, wall lighting, built-in alcove storage and a UPVC double glazed window to the front. An opening leads directly into the kitchen.

The kitchen is fitted with a range of matching wall and base units complemented by work surfaces and tiled splashbacks. There is a one-and-a-half bowl sink with mixer tap, built-in oven, gas hob with extractor hood above, integrated dishwasher and fridge & freezer, alongside space and plumbing for additional white goods. A door provides access to the rear courtyard garden.

Outside, the property benefits from a low-maintenance enclosed courtyard garden, providing an ideal space for outdoor dining and entertaining.

On the first floor, the landing features a UPVC double glazed window overlooking the garden, with split-level access to the bedroom accommodation. There are two generous double bedrooms, both benefiting from fitted storage and UPVC double glazed windows to the front, enjoying far-reaching panoramic views across the coastline, reservoir and surrounding countryside. The third bedroom also enjoys the same stunning outlook and includes built-in storage.

Completing the accommodation is a well-appointed four-piece family bathroom comprising a walk-in shower, panelled bath with shower attachment, vanity wash hand basin with storage beneath and illuminated mirror above, low-level WC and an obscure double glazed window.

Offering spacious accommodation, character features and breathtaking elevated views, this wonderful family home represents an excellent opportunity within one of South Devon's most desirable villages.
